Eddie Eugene Jackson, 67 of Atmore, Al passed away Sunday December 11, 2016 in Atmore.

He was a Member of Poarch Band of Creek Indians and a Soldier in The Salvation Army, born on July 31, 1949 at Poarch, Al. to Walter Lee and Thelma Corrine Partin Jackson.

He is preceded in death by His Mother, Corrine Partin Jackson, A Brother, James Jackson Neal.

Survivors are Son, Miles Christopher Jackson, His Father, Walter Lee Jackson. His companion, Esther Price of Atmore, Al. Brother, Bobby Jackson, An Adopted Brother, Ray Vass. Two Sisters, Thresa (Rick) Hogue, Thelma (Mac) McFadden all of Pensacola, Fl. A Niece, Jade Neal. A Host of Family and Friends.
